火山引擎代理商:高效管理批量實例的智能工具
在云計算和數(shù)字化轉(zhuǎn)型的浪潮中,企業(yè)需要高效管理大規(guī)模的云資源實例。作為火山引擎的合作伙伴或代理商,了解如何利用其強(qiáng)大的工具簡化批量實例管理至關(guān)重要。本文將深入探討火山引擎提供的核心工具和服務(wù),以及它們?nèi)绾螏椭髽I(yè)實現(xiàn)資源管理的高效化、自動化和智能化。
一、火山引擎控制臺:集中管理的核心樞紐
火山引擎控制臺是管理所有云資源的中心平臺,提供直觀的用戶界面和豐富的功能。代理商可以通過控制臺批量創(chuàng)建、配置、監(jiān)控和操作云服務(wù)器實例、數(shù)據(jù)庫實例等多種資源類型。批量操作功能允許用戶一次性選擇多個實例進(jìn)行統(tǒng)一設(shè)置或管理操作,大幅提升工作效率。控制臺還提供資源分組功能,使得不同項目或客戶的資源可以分類管理,避免混亂。
火山引擎控制臺的另一大優(yōu)勢是其靈活的角色和權(quán)限管理系統(tǒng)。作為代理商,您可以為團(tuán)隊成員或終端客戶分配不同級別的訪問權(quán)限,實現(xiàn)精細(xì)化的權(quán)限控制。這特別適合需要為多個客戶提供服務(wù)的代理商場景。
二、OpenAPI與SDK:自動化集成的強(qiáng)力支持
對于需要深度集成或自動化管理的場景,火山引擎提供了全面開放的API接口和各種語言的SDK。代理商可以通過編程方式管理所有云資源,實現(xiàn)批量操作的完全自動化。無論是實例的生命周期管理、配置變更還是監(jiān)控告警設(shè)置,都可以通過API或SDK完成。
OpenAPI的靈活性特別適合以下場景:與現(xiàn)有ITSM系統(tǒng)集成、構(gòu)建定制化運維平臺、開發(fā)自動化部署流水線等。火山引擎提供完善的API文檔和代碼示例,大大降低了集成開發(fā)的難度。SDK支持包括Java、Python、Go等多種流行編程語言,滿足不同技術(shù)棧的團(tuán)隊需求。
三、Terraform支持:基礎(chǔ)設(shè)施即代碼實踐
火山引擎與業(yè)界主流的基礎(chǔ)設(shè)施即代碼(IaC)工具Terraform深度集成,支持通過聲明式配置文件管理云資源。代理商可以使用Terraform模板定義資源拓?fù)浜团渲茫缓笸ㄟ^簡單的命令即可批量創(chuàng)建或更新成百上千個實例。
Terraform方案特別適合需要頻繁復(fù)制的環(huán)境部署場景,如為不同客戶部署相同架構(gòu)的解決方案、構(gòu)建多區(qū)域災(zāi)備環(huán)境等。基礎(chǔ)設(shè)施代碼可以被版本控制,團(tuán)隊協(xié)作更高效。火山引擎持續(xù)優(yōu)化Terraform provider,確保最新的產(chǎn)品功能都能通過IaC方式使用。
四、批量操作助手:簡便易用的專門工具
針對不需要復(fù)雜編程的批量管理需求,火山引擎提供了圖形化的批量操作助手工具。這個工具支持多種常見的批量操作場景:同時為多個實例修改安全組規(guī)則、批量調(diào)整實例規(guī)格、統(tǒng)一升級系統(tǒng)鏡像等。
批量操作助手的獨特之處在于其可視化操作界面和步驟式向?qū)В档土思夹g(shù)門檻。代理商可以為客戶執(zhí)行常規(guī)維護(hù)任務(wù)而不需要深入編程知識。該工具還提供操作預(yù)覽和模擬執(zhí)行功能,確保批量變更的準(zhǔn)確性和安全性。
五、彈性伸縮服務(wù):智能化的實例管理
火山引擎的彈性伸縮(ESS)服務(wù)可以自動根據(jù)負(fù)載情況擴(kuò)縮實例數(shù)量,實現(xiàn)資源的動態(tài)優(yōu)化。代理商可以預(yù)先配置伸縮策略和規(guī)則,系統(tǒng)會根據(jù)cpu使用率、內(nèi)存占用或自定義指標(biāo)自動增加或減少實例。
彈性伸縮不僅減輕了管理負(fù)擔(dān),還能幫助客戶優(yōu)化云資源成本。代理商可以基于對客戶業(yè)務(wù)模式的了解,設(shè)計最適合的伸縮策略,達(dá)到性能與成本的完美平衡。當(dāng)系統(tǒng)探測到異常時,還會自動觸發(fā)替換不健康實例的機(jī)制,提高整體可用性。
六、標(biāo)簽管理系統(tǒng):資源的精細(xì)化管理
火山引擎的標(biāo)簽系統(tǒng)允許用戶為每個資源分配多個自定義標(biāo)簽,實現(xiàn)多維度的資源分類和管理。代理商可以通過標(biāo)簽輕松區(qū)分不同客戶、不同項目或不同環(huán)境的資源,并在控制臺、API調(diào)用或費用報表中基于標(biāo)簽進(jìn)行篩選和聚合。
標(biāo)簽系統(tǒng)還與IAM權(quán)限體系集成,可以實現(xiàn)基于標(biāo)簽的權(quán)限控制。這樣,代理商可以為不同客戶提供專屬的資源視圖,確保多租戶環(huán)境中的數(shù)據(jù)隔離和安全性。標(biāo)簽的使用也有助于成本分析和分?jǐn)偅岣哔Y源使用的透明度。
七、運維編排服務(wù):復(fù)雜任務(wù)的流程自動化
火山引擎運維編排(OOS)服務(wù)提供了預(yù)置的任務(wù)模板和執(zhí)行引擎,支持復(fù)雜運維任務(wù)的流程化自動執(zhí)行。代理商可以將常見的管理操作如"批量更換系統(tǒng)盤"或"節(jié)日期間臨時擴(kuò)容"封裝成可重復(fù)使用的模板。
運維編排的最大價值在于將經(jīng)驗固化為自動化流程,減少人為錯誤。代理商可以為客戶提供標(biāo)準(zhǔn)化的運維解決方案,即使面對復(fù)雜的批量管理任務(wù)也能高效準(zhǔn)確地完成。OOS還支持定時觸發(fā)和事件觸發(fā),實現(xiàn)真正的智能化運維。
總結(jié)
作為火山引擎的代理商或技術(shù)合作伙伴,掌握這些批量實例管理工具將顯著提升服務(wù)能力和效率。從直觀的控制臺操作到靈活的API集成,從聲明式的基礎(chǔ)設(shè)施代碼到智能的彈性伸縮,火山引擎提供了全方位、多層次的解決方案來應(yīng)對不同復(fù)雜度的管理需求。這些工具不僅功能強(qiáng)大,而且設(shè)計上注重易用性和安全性,能夠讓代理商更加專注于為客戶創(chuàng)造價值,而非陷入繁瑣的資源管理細(xì)節(jié)中。隨著云計算技術(shù)的發(fā)展和企業(yè)數(shù)字化需求的演進(jìn),火山引擎持續(xù)優(yōu)化這些管理工具,為合作伙伴提供堅實的技術(shù)支撐和競爭力。